Beyond raw specifications, the datasheet helps evaluate the Firepower 4115’s capabilities in real-world scenarios. For example, knowing the firewall throughput is essential, but understanding how that throughput is affected when multiple security features are enabled (like Intrusion Prevention System or Advanced Malware Protection) is even more crucial. Therefore, carefully examining the performance benchmarks under different conditions is vital for accurate capacity planning. Furthermore, the datasheet details the software versions and licensing options supported, which influence the overall functionality and subscription costs. To help you with understanding what you get from different modules, here is a table:

Module Description
Base License Basic firewall functionality.
Threat License Enables IPS.
Malware License Enables Advanced Malware Protection.
